Extent and Population:
The total area of the Syrian Arab Republic is 18,517,971 hectares, it accommodates 22,331,000 inhabitants (11,220,000 Males and 11,111,000) with a Population growth rate of 2.37%.
Facts & Figures:
Syrian Government allocated approximately 40 billion Syrian Pound (US$850 million) for improving the health and medical sectors in 2008, the Syrian Investment Board has exempted / supported more than 25 investing medical projects. These projects included setting up hospitals and drug factories in addition to offering medical supplies with the cost of 4 billion Syrian Pounds (US$85 millions). These developments came as a result for applying the rules of the Investment Law No. /8/.
Currently the Syrian Ministry of Health negotiates with the European Investment Bank to obtain fund for founding 22 new medical projects in 2010 costing US$300 millions. Some of these projects are Pediatric Hospitals in Damascus, Tartous, Al Rakka and Hasakeh with sum of 360 beds, Heart - Disease Center in Deir-ez-zor with a capacity of 160 beds, Tumor Centers in Homs and in Aleppo with the capacity of 160 beds each.
Added to that, there will be several new 60-bed hospitals in the Syrian countryside for serving patients; thus helping big hospitals in Syrian cities present more medical services for all citizens.
The above Information is according to Directorate of Planning & International Cooperation – The Syrian Ministry of Health. |
